France 3-0 Belguim.
Goalcorers.
(France)
Henry 23, 80
Pires 41
1st Half
From the the off France where always the better team, first to everything, closing down quickly and using the wings very effectively.
Henry had some good early chances, turning the defenders but ending up with weak shots. Belguim did get a a break through though when Mpenza intercepted a Desailly pass and went through 1 on 1 with Barthez but the French keeper made a great stop to deny Belguim the lead. France eventually scored after 23 minutes. Wiltord took a throw in to Lizarazu, he turned his marker and sent in a great early ball which was met by a solid header from Henry which caught the Keeper on the wrong foot...1-0 to France. France doubled their lead after 41 minutes when Zidane 20 yard effort struck the post and Pires followed up with a simple tap in...2-0.
2nd Half
The second half was exactly the same as the first. Belguim had their chances but didn't convert and as the game wore on you could sense another France goal and on 80 minutes Henry found the net yet again. The ball came to him on the edge of the box with his back to goal he used all his skill and speed to turn both the central defenders and fire it passed the keeper into the bottom right hand corner.....3-0 and the game was over.

Norway 2-1 England
Goalscorers
(Norway)
Solskjaer 38
Carew 44
(England)
Beckham 5
1st Half
England couldn't have asked for a better start when Becks scored after just 5 minutes, Heskey had found himself in loads of space on the left hand side he made a good pass to Beckham who was also in acres of space, he took a few touches and unleashed a stunning strike from outside the area into the top right hand corner. England dominated the game but disaster struck when on 38 minutes Solskjaers through ball found Carew all on his own with James charging out like a Rhino, and Carew simply slotted it passed James for the equaliser. Englands nightmare got even worse when on 44 minutes Carew turned Scholes and found Solskjaer open and all on his own, he then fired it passed James for 2-1.
2nd Half
Again England dominated the game in the second half and and their best chance fell to Owen late on who found himself 1 on 1 with the keeper only to take to long on the ball and get tackled by a defender coming back. England didn't deserve to get beat like this, but 2 little defensive errors cost them the game. Final score 2-1.
